This busy outdoor scene shows a crowd of people walking, talking, and sitting in a park. Trees line the background, and a glass-walled building stands to the right. Some folks are dressed in fancy clothes, while others wear simpler outfits. A few children play nearby, and a man sits on the ground with a basket. Notice how the artist used shading to show depth in the trees and clothes. The mix of rich and poor people in one space was unusual for the time.
